Balaghat Range is a series of low elevation hills forming an important geographical feature of the Deccan Plateau. It originates from the Harishchandra Range of the Western Ghats and extends southeastward up to the Maharashtra and Karnataka border. The range plays a crucial role as a watershed by separating the Godavari River basin in the north from the Bhima River basin in the south and consequently influencing regional drainage and landforms.
Balaghat Range Features
The Balaghat Range represents a compact hill system with distinct geomorphological and hydrological characteristics, forming an essential part of the western Deccan Plateau landscape.
- Location: It is located in the state of Maharashtra.
- Extent: The range begins in the Harishchandra Range of the Western Ghats and stretches southeastward for nearly 320 km across Ahmednagar, Beed, Latur, Osmanabad and Solapur districts, ending near the Karnataka border.
- Structure: It has a narrow width of about 5 to 9 kilometers, making it a compact hill system with continuous ridges and saddles that gradually widen towards the eastern side.
- Elevation Pattern: The western section peaks are higher with elevations between 550 to 825 meters, while the eastern part gradually slopes down towards the Bhima River valley, showing decreasing altitude.
- Topography: The hills are flat topped and separated by broad saddles, formed due to ancient lava flows of the Deccan Traps, giving a step like plateau structure.
- Watershed Function: The range acts as a major divide between the Godavari basin in the north and the Bhima basin in the south, controlling drainage and river flow patterns.
- Transport Connectivity: Important routes such as the Pune-Nashik Highway and the Dhond-Manmad Railway line pass through the range, enhancing regional connectivity across Maharashtra.
Balaghat Range Biodiversity
The Balaghat Range supports diverse ecological systems, with significant variation between the wetter western region and the drier eastern part.
- Vegetation: The western slopes receive higher rainfall and support dense vegetation, while the eastern areas are dry, stony and sparsely vegetated with scrub forests and grasslands.
- Floral Composition: The region hosts species like teak, bamboo and Terminalia, contributing to dry deciduous forest ecosystems.
- Grassland Ecosystem: The eastern part contains Savanna type grasslands dominated by drought resistant grasses and shrubs, which help in soil conservation and support grazing activities.
- Faunal Presence: The region supports animals such as Nilgai, Chital and small mammals along with reptiles and birds adapted to dry deciduous and grassland ecosystems.
- Ecological Adaptation: Vegetation in the region is adapted to semi arid conditions, seasonal droughts and monsoon variability, ensuring survival in fluctuating climatic conditions.
Balaghat Range Significance
The Balaghat Range holds geographical, ecological and economic importance in the Deccan Plateau region due to its natural and human related functions.
- Hydrological Importance: It acts as a major watershed dividing two important river basins, influencing groundwater recharge, surface runoff and irrigation systems in Maharashtra.
- Agricultural Support: Valleys with black cotton soil support crops like jowar, bajra, pulses and cotton under rain fed conditions, contributing to the regional agrarian economy.
- Pastoral Activities: The range supports shepherd communities, with sheep trails connecting villages and enabling livestock based livelihoods across the hilly terrain.
- Settlement and Culture: Small villages and hilltop temples are scattered across the range, reflecting traditional settlement patterns and cultural practices linked to the landscape.
- Environmental Role: The range helps in soil conservation, flood control and maintaining ecological balance by supporting forests, grasslands and biodiversity in a semi arid environment.
Balaghat Range Conservation Measures
Conservation of the Balaghat Range focuses on maintaining its ecological balance, forest cover and watershed functions amid increasing human pressures.
- Forest Protection: Parts of the range are designated as reserved forests under the Indian Forest Act 1927, ensuring regulation of deforestation, grazing and resource extraction.
- Afforestation Efforts: Plantation activities are undertaken to restore degraded lands, especially in areas affected by deforestation and soil erosion due to human activities.
- Control of Overgrazing: Measures are taken to manage livestock grazing, as excessive grazing leads to soil compaction, reduced water infiltration and vegetation loss.
- Regulation of Mining: Small scale basalt quarrying is monitored to reduce environmental damage, habitat fragmentation and dust pollution in the region.
- Invasive Species Management: Efforts are made to control invasive species like Lantana camara, which threaten native biodiversity and reduce the availability of forage.
